Manufacturing Process
This product is manufactured using Clad & Weld process with metallurgical bonding. It is NOT electroplated.
Metallurgical bonding creates a permanent atomic-level connection, ensuring superior reliability compared to electroplating. This enables excellent weldability, resistance to peeling during bending, and stable performance under thermal cycling conditions.
What is Copper Clad Steel Strip?
Copper Clad Steel Strip is a Copper Clad Steel (Cu/Fe) material with 30% IACS conductivity, Thickness: 0.1-5 mm, Width: 5-12 mm, widely used in Infrastructure, Oil, Gas & Chemical, Electronics Connectors, and other applications. It combines the excellent properties of multiple metals, making it an ideal alternative to traditional single-metal materials.
